Troy
Wolfgang Petersen's sweeping 2004 Trojan War epic — Homer's Iliad reimagined as a mortal blockbuster, with Brad Pitt's Achilles at its center and a $497M worldwide haul.

Timeline
Warner Bros. set up David Benioff's Iliad-inspired script in 2002 with Wolfgang Petersen attached to direct and Plan B Entertainment producing.
Shot in 2003 at Shepperton Studios (UK), Malta for the city of Troy, and Baja California, Mexico for the beach battles, with thousands of extras and massive practical sets.
Gabriel Yared's completed score was replaced by a new James Horner score weeks before release; the film premiered in May 2004 and screened at Cannes out of competition.

Trivia
- Screenwriter David Benioff, who adapted Homer's Iliad, later co-created HBO's Game of Thrones.
- Brad Pitt trained for months and reportedly tore his Achilles tendon during production — while playing Achilles.
- Gabriel Yared's original score was rejected late in post-production; James Horner composed the replacement score in about four weeks.
- Production moved from Morocco to Mexico due to regional security concerns; the beach battle was shot in Baja California.
- A 196-minute Director's Cut with substantially extended battle scenes was released in 2007.

Goofs
- Llamas appear in ancient Troy, though they are native to South America and unknown to the Bronze Age Mediterranean.
- Coins are placed on the eyes of the dead, but coinage was not invented until centuries after the Trojan War era.
